Zacks Research Analysts Decrease Earnings Estimates for UGI

UGI Corporation (NYSE:UGIFree Report) – Stock analysts at Zacks Research dropped their Q1 2026 earnings per share estimates for shares of UGI in a research note issued on Tuesday, January 27th. Zacks Research analyst Team now forecasts that the utilities provider will earn $1.50 per share for the quarter, down from their previous estimate of $1.56. The consensus estimate for UGI’s current full-year earnings is $3.02 per share. Zacks Research also issued estimates for UGI’s Q2 2026 earnings at $2.34 EPS, Q3 2026 earnings at ($0.61) EPS, Q4 2026 earnings at ($0.13) EPS, Q1 2027 earnings at $1.44 EPS, Q2 2027 earnings at $2.87 EPS, Q3 2027 earnings at ($0.71) EPS and Q4 2027 earnings at ($0.29) EPS.

UGI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

UGI Corporation (NYSE: UGI) is a publicly traded energy distribution company headquartered in King of Prussia, Pennsylvania. Founded in 1882 as the United Gas Improvement Company, UGI has grown into a diversified provider of energy products and services. The company’s operations are organized into three primary segments—AmeriGas Propane, UGI Utilities and UGI International—each focused on the delivery of propane, natural gas and related services to residential, commercial and industrial customers.

AmeriGas Propane, UGI’s largest segment, is the leading retail propane distributor in the United States with a network of dealers serving customers in all 50 states.
